| Property | Description | |----------|-------------| | | A–Z, a–z, 0–9 | | Image size | 250 × 50 pixels, PNG format | | Background | Always white | | Noise | Black pixels sprinkled across the image, no interfering lines | | Character colours | Vary, but never black or white | | Character deformation | None (no intentional warping or skewing). Sometimes a very slight rotation is present. | | Spacing | Variable character width and variable spacing, but characters never touch each other | | Font | Fixed font, variable size |
